Tribe Property Technologies Appoints Real Estate Veteran Drew Keddy as Chief Operating Officer to Accelerate Growth
Vancouver-based Tribe Property Technologies, a pioneering provider of cutting-edge technology-enabled property management solutions, has announced the strategic appointment of Drew Keddy as its new Chief Operating Officer (COO). This significant leadership addition underscores Tribe’s commitment to scaling its operations, enhancing customer experience, and solidifying its position as a leader in the rapidly evolving PropTech sector.
Keddy brings to Tribe an extensive and distinguished background spanning three decades in the real estate industry, with a particular focus on high-impact operations. His most recent role saw him serving as the President of Sutton Group Realty Services, a prominent national real estate brokerage. Prior to his tenure at Sutton Group, Keddy held a pivotal executive position with Colliers International, one of the world’s leading commercial real estate services and investment management companies. Tribe Property Technologies: Leading the Digital Transformation of Property Management
At its core, Tribe describes itself as “a property technology company that is digitizing the traditional property management industry.” This simple yet powerful statement encapsulates its ambitious goal to revolutionize an industry historically known for its reliance on manual processes, disparate systems, and often, a lack of transparency. Tribe aims to dismantle these inefficiencies by providing an integrated platform that connects residents, property managers, and boards, creating a more efficient, transparent, and enjoyable living experience.
The traditional property management landscape often grapples with numerous challenges: fragmented communication channels, slow response times for maintenance requests, opaque financial reporting, and a general lack of digital tools for residents. Tribe’s platform directly addresses these pain points by offering a comprehensive suite of features, including:
- Streamlined Communication: Centralized platforms for residents, managers, and boards to communicate effectively.
- Efficient Maintenance Management: Digital submission, tracking, and resolution of maintenance requests.
- Automated Financial Management: Online payment processing, budget tracking, and financial reporting.
- Enhanced Resident Engagement: Tools for community announcements, event planning, and fostering neighbourly connections.
- Document Management: Secure digital storage and easy access to important community documents.
By bringing these functionalities together under one intuitive platform, Tribe not only simplifies the administrative burden for property managers but also significantly elevates the living experience for residents.
